What is the Goethe-Zertifikat A1: Start Deutsch 1?
The Goethe-Zertifikat A1, also called Start Deutsch 1, is the very first level assessment in the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R). It accredits that prospects can understand and utilize very standard German, demonstrating elementary language skills in everyday circumstances. This level concentrates on basic interaction capabilities needed for navigating easy interactions in German-speaking environments.

Specifically, at the A1 level, learners must be able to:
Understand and utilize familiar, everyday expressions and very basic expressions focused on the satisfaction of needs of a concrete type.Introduce themselves and others and can ask and respond to concerns about individual details such as where they live, people they know and things they have.Interact in a simple method provided the other person talks gradually and plainly and is prepared to help.
The Goethe-Zertifikat A1 exam evaluates these abilities across 4 essential language skills: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. It is designed to be available to novices and provides a quantifiable standard of their preliminary progress in finding out German.

The Goethe-Zertifikat A1 exam is divided into four modules, each checking a particular language skill. The entire exam takes approximately 65 minutes, excluding preparation and evaluation time.

Here’s a breakdown of each module:

Listening (Hören)-- Approximately 20 minutes:
This area checks the ability to comprehend basic, everyday discussions, statements, and brief messages.It usually includes listening to audio recordings and responding to multiple-choice questions or true/false declarations based upon what you hear.Examples include comprehending basic instructions, numbers, times, and personal details in conversations.
Reading (Lesen)-- Approximately 25 minutes:
This module examines the ability to comprehend brief, simple written texts appropriate to daily life.Jobs might include matching headings to short paragraphs, understanding easy directions, notices, signs, and e-mails.Concerns are generally in multiple-choice or matching formats.
Writing (Schreiben)-- Approximately 20 minutes:
This section examines the capability to compose basic, brief messages and fill in fundamental forms.Tasks might consist of completing individual information on a type, composing a short message or e-mail about a familiar subject, like introducing oneself or requesting fundamental details.Focus is placed on fundamental syntax, spelling, and punctuation within the A1 level vocabulary.
Speaking (Sprechen)-- Approximately 15 minutes (in groups):
The speaking test is normally conducted in groups of 2 to 3 prospects.It examines the ability to take part in simple discussions, present oneself, ask and address standard concerns, and make easy requests.The test is divided into 3 parts:Introducing Yourself: Providing basic individual information (name, age, where you live, etc).Asking and Answering Questions: Asking and answering basic questions based upon prompts or pictures.Making Requests: Making easy demands to the inspector or other prospects.
Each module is evaluated separately, and to pass the exam, candidates require to achieve a minimum score in each area.

To sign up for the Goethe-Zertifikat A1 exam, prospects need to find a licensed Goethe-Institut or a partner examination center. Registration is generally done online or face to face, and due dates usually use. Exam fees vary depending on the area.

On exam day, prospects need to get here punctually and bring legitimate identification (passport or national ID). It is important to follow the instructions of the examination personnel.

Results are generally available online and via mail within a few weeks of the exam date. Candidates get a certificate if they pass all four modules. The Goethe-Zertifikat A1 does not have an expiry date, symbolizing long-term evidence of A1 level German skills attained at the time of evaluation.

Q: What level of German does the A1 certificate represent?A: The A1 certificate represents one of the most basic level of German efficiency according to the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R). It shows a very primary understanding of the language.

Q: What skills are tested in the Goethe-Zertifikat A1 exam?A: The exam tests four skills: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king.

Q: How long does it usually require to get ready for the A1 exam?A: The Goethe-Institut estimates that it takes roughly 60-80 hours of guideline to reach the A1 level, however preparation time can differ depending upon specific learning speed and previous language learning experience.

Q: Where can I take the Goethe-Zertifikat A1 exam?A: The exam can be taken at Goethe-Instituts and partner evaluation centers worldwide. You can discover a test center near you on the Goethe-Institut website.

Q: How much does the Goethe-Zertifikat A1 exam cost?A: The exam cost differs depending on the area and the examination center. It is best to check the particular charges with your local Goethe-Institut or evaluation center.

Q: Is there a credibility duration for the Goethe-Zertifikat A1 certificate?A: No, the Goethe-Zertifikat A1 certificate does not have an expiration date. It remains an irreversible record of your German language proficiency at the A1 level achieved at the time of the exam.

Q: What takes place if I fail the Goethe-Zertifikat A1 exam?A: If you do not pass the exam, you can retake it after even more preparation. There is no limit to the number of times you can retake the exam.

Q: What is the passing rating for the Goethe-Zertifikat A1?A: You require to accomplish a minimum score of 60 out of 100 points in each module (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king) to pass the exam.

Q: What is the next level after A1?A: The next level after A1 is A2 (Goethe-Zertifikat A2: Fit in Deutsch).
